How do you set cutlery? Serving etiquette
A beautiful dinner deserves more than delicious food – it needs a well-set table. According to etiquette, place cutlery in the order of use, from the outside in. Forks go to the left of the plate, knives and spoons to the right. The cutting edge of the knife always faces the plate. Above the plate, you can optionally place a dessert spoon or fork.
When you finish a course, place your cutlery at 4 and 10 o’clock on the plate (like a clock face) to indicate you are done. Want to take a break? Place your knife and fork in an inverted V on your plate.
